Police in the Assin North District of Ghana intervened to save a man accused of attacking a cocoa farmer from a violent mob. Residents had reportedly inflicted serious injuries on the suspect prior to police arrival, fueled by anger over the attempted assault. Authorities were called to the scene and successfully extracted the suspect from the escalating situation, averting potential further harm or a fatal outcome. The rescued individual is now in police custody, and investigations are underway regarding both the assault on the farmer and the subsequent attack by the mob. This incident highlights ongoing concerns about vigilante justice and the importance of due process within the community. The police are working to ensure the safety of all involved and maintain order in the area.
